Function Unit 6

Oleh alfian1511 75 1 pada Minggu, 31 Juli 2016, 22:17:10


Kembali ke forum soal ini

#python #fungsi-dan-modul #fungsi


Petunjuk Diskusi
Silahkan masuk untuk berdiskusi



ini Gmana ya?? Yang salah dimana 

def diskon(harga):
  if harga > 300:
    return harga / 10
  elif harga (300 > 100):
    return harga / 20
  else:
    return harga / 100

Pesannya "TypeError: 'int' object is not callable"

Mohon solusi
0 jempol




bramanto
300
1156
· 7 tahun, 9 bulan yang lalu · 1 jempol

Hai coder @alfian1511. Coder yang coba dituliskan kurang tepat. Perhatikan sintaks code pada baris ini : 
elif harga (300 > 100):

Ubah menjadi :

elif (harga > 100):

Perhatikan juga setiap item instruksi soal yang diberikan. Pahami kembali sintaks code yang dituliskan. 

def diskon(harga):
  if (harga > 300):
    return harga / 10
  elif (harga >= 100):
    return harga / 20
  else:
    return 0

Happy Coding! ^_^"

alfian1511
75
1
penanya
· 7 tahun, 9 bulan yang lalu · 0 jempol

Thank You Brother :*